PATAGONIA

One March, I flew to Patagonia for a mere 2 weeks. One of my best friends, Bryce, joined me. We decided that I would plan the latter half of our trip, and he’d handle the first half. We began in the small town of El Calafate, and on Day 1 we’d hike on a glacier, Perito Moreno. Neither of us really knew the specifics or what to expect, which made it particular special. That, along with hiking Mt. Fitz Roy a few days later, were some of the best surprises I’ve ever witnessed. Below are some photos from those 14 days in Argentina and Chile.
